Former Iranian President Mahmoud Ahmadinejad Dies in Tehran During Strikes
Iranian news agency ILNA reported that the former Iranian president died as a result of a strike by Israel and the US on the Tehran district of Narmak, where he lived.

The report claims that his bodyguards also died along with Ahmadinejad.
Mahmoud Ahmadinejad was the sixth president of Iran (2005—2013). Prior to his presidency, he held leadership positions in the state system and served as the mayor of Tehran. His presidency was marked by strong foreign policy rhetoric and conflicts surrounding Iran's nuclear program.
Earlier, Iran officially confirmed the death of Ayatollah Ali Khamenei as a result of strikes by Israel and the US and declared 40 days of mourning (and 7 days of official holidays) and promised a response to the US and Israel.
